    I don’t think we are run superbly as a business at all. Our business is football and that seems to have been long forgotten by those running the club.

    From a footballing perspective:

    - We have an underperforming youth set up
    - we have an unbalanced playing squad
    - we have a dysfunctional football and recruitment department

    From business money generating perspective.
    - we perform at the bottom of our comparable European peer group for player trading
    - We have failed to qualify for the CL when asked to play qualifiers now 6 of 8 times, being beaten each time by a team with a fraction of resources 4”resulting on missing out on at least £20m a time, that’s £120m of fairly easy money lost.
    - we often approach each of those qualifiers with massive holes in our first team.
    - in sponsorship revenue this has not increased over the last decade by anymore than inflation.
    - we have sizeable cash reserves which are not doing anything for us and have been deployed poorly to projects that we have little interest in backing up with operational expenditure e.g youth academy and woman’s team at Barrowfield.

    From a business governance perspective:

    - We have Board members at the club for more than 20 years with no fresh ideas.
    - We have a minority shareholder effectively controlling the club to the detriment of operational efficiencies.
    - we appointed an ex-CEO as chairman, a major no go in corporate governance.

    Significant Tail Winds helping:

    - our largest competitor domestically went bust and has never really recovered bar 2 or 3 seasons of which one of those we lost the league to them.
    - we have a significant revenue advantage over all our competitors domestically
    - our main competitor performed well in Europes second competition for a number of years helping boost our coefficient to get automatic CL football. A massive tailwind as we can’t qualify against even poor opposition 3/4s of the time as evidenced above.
    - the emergence of the Saudi League saw one of our good players picked up for £25m when he wasn’t worth that.

    Untapped markets remain untapped:
    - there is a sizeable interest in season tickets beyond what we currently sell but there has been no efforts made despite having no debt and significant cash reserves to put these to good use and look to further stretch our financial advantage.
    - there has been no effective efforts at improving our transfer process to trade up in our player trading approach.
    - the club largely fail to capture the vast Celtic affiliated market out there through ties to Ireland Globally.

    So when Peter Lawwell became CEO there was a need to cut costs as we were living beyond our means. However, once that was achieved it was time for a new CEO with a different skill set aimed at growing the club.

    With Rangers out the league there was a real chance to turbo charge a player trading model including a highly functioning youth team and academy set up. What did we do? Essentially changed nothing other than continued to cost cut and downsize to the point we came back to the rest of the league to be competitive and those in posts such as youth academy etc remained in situ despite not producing players for years.

    To me the financial performance of this club is mainly explained by the tailwinds above, combined with the shear luck we stumbled on one Ange Postecoglu at the right time to take back the league when guaranteed CL money was at stake. If nothing else changes we badly need another Postecoglu-esq manager to come through the door when Rodgers inevitably goes as our squad will be a bin fire and hopefully we will have won the league so only have one CL qualifier again next year.
